Anderson Dahlen provides world-class specialty alloy fabrication and custom equipment manufacturing services. For more than 80 years, we have provided our customers with unparalleled craftsmanship and expertise across a wide range of projects in the food, pharmaceutical, industrial, and vacuum science markets. Located in Ramsey, MN, our team delivers end-to-end equipment fabrication and contract manufacturing with in-house precision fabrication, including cutting, forming, machining, welding, finishing, and complex assemblies.

Anderson Dahlen is ISO 9001:2015 certified, as well as ASME, AWS, and PED compliant. Anderson Dahlen proudly joined the Gray family of companies in September 2020. Gray Inc. is a family-owned, fully integrated industrial design-builder based in Lexington, KY.

POSITION SUMMARY

Hands-on electrical assembler with strong practical knowledge of electrical power wiring, power distribution, and technical assembly. This is not primarily a circuit board or PCB assembly role. The right person will be comfortable working with wiring, electrical drawings, power monitoring devices, current transformers, terminal blocks, harnesses, enclosures, and production-quality electrical assemblies. Supports the building, testing, troubleshooting, and continuous improvement of ADI electrical assemblies.

Understanding how electrical systems are wired, how power distribution equipment is configured, and how to safely and accurately build products used in real electrical infrastructure. Strong attention to detail and commitment to build quality, comfortable using basic electrical and mechanical tools, ability to identify problems, ask good questions, and work through technical issues. Good communication skills, ability to work across departments, and reliability.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ities

Electrical Assembly & Wiring

  • Build, wire, configure, and test electrical monitoring products and related assemblies.
  • Work with wire harnesses, terminal blocks, current transformers, power connections, enclosures, connectors, fuses, breakers, labels, and related components.
  • Interpret electrical schematics, wiring diagrams, assembly drawings, product specifications, and work instructions.
  • Apply practical knowledge of AC power, DC power, single-phase and three-phase systems, voltage references, current measurement, grounding, and electrical safety.
  • Identify wiring, configuration, labeling, or component issues before products ship.

Product Testing & Troubleshooting

  • Perform functional testing, inspection, and quality checks on completed products.
  • Perform point-to-point inspections.
  • Use basic electrical test equipment such as multimeters, continuity testers, and other production test tools.
  • Troubleshoot wiring, assembly, configuration, and product performance issues.
  • Document defects, root causes, rework actions, and recurring production issues.
  • Support return/RMA analysis when needed.

Manufacturing Quality & Process Improvement

  • Follow established production procedures.
